The Fancy Fox has dated these Silver Harlequin Sugar Tongs to the Georgian era.

There are much later, and continental copies of these Harlequin tongs that can be found, but English hallmarked examples of this early period are very rare, usually being late Victorian or early 2Oth century. The definition is usually much poorer as is understandable. This is an exceptionally fine quality example.
They measure 11cm (4 5/16") long and 4.5cm (2 3/4") wide and weigh 45g / 1.4ozt.
In excellent condition with no damage or repair and minimal handling wear. They open and close smoothly and firmly.
